《网页制作从入门到精通》PDF下载

  • 购买积分:11 如何计算积分?
  • 作  者:何弘,王惠斌编著
  • 出 版 社:成都:电子科技大学出版社
  • 出版年份:2003
  • ISBN:781094018X
  • 页数:289 页
图书介绍:

第1章 HTML使用详解 1

1.1 超文本与HTML 1

1.1.1 什么是超文本 1

1.1.2 什么是HTML 2

1.1.3 关于超文本文件扩展名的约定 2

1.1.4 超文本中的标签 3

1.1.5 超文本文件的格式约定和限制 5

1.1.6 标记元素的有关约定 6

1.1.7 HTML字符集 7

1.1.8 超文本的基本结构 8

1.2 页头中的声明信息 8

1.2.1 META 8

1.2.2 LINK 9

1.2.3 BASE 9

1.2.4 NEXTID 9

1.3 字符风格的控制 10

1.3.1 定义字体大小 10

1.3.2 变化字体大小 10

1.3.3 字体的设置 10

1.3.4 <Hn>与<FONT>组合使用 11

1.3.5 字体的颜色变化 11

1.3.6 效果修饰 12

1.3.7 标题设置及分级控制 13

1.4 超文本指针链及锚元素 14

1.4.1 锚元素的基本格式 14

1.4.2 HTTP链接 14

1.4.3 让网页浏览者直接发送电子邮件 14

1.4.4 FTP链接 14

1.4.5 文件内部链接锚的应用 15

1.5 表格 15

1.5.1 与表格有关的标签及参数 15

1.5.2 表格标签的一般用法 15

1.6 版式控制 16

1.6.1 按原格式显示 16

1.6.2 段落对齐 16

1.6.3 地址 17

1.6.4 居中显示 17

1.6.5 其他格式控制元素 18

1.6.6 插入间隔线 18

1.7 在网页中插入图案和图像 19

1.7.1 在网页中插入图片 19

1.7.2 将图案或颜色设为网页背景 19

1.7.3 用装饰性图案作为段落间隔或目录标题的标志 20

1.7.4 图文混排 20

1.7.5 用图案作为链接按钮 21

1.7.6 图片并列 21

1.8 框架网页 22

1.8.1 什么是框架 22

1.8.2 与框架有关的标签 22

1.8.3 框架网页的制作 23

1.9 交互网页的制作 24

1.9.1 交互元素所实现的主要功能 24

1.9.2 定义交互方法的<FORM>元素字段 25

1.9.3 <INPUT>元素描述字段的说明 25

1.9.4 用来描述<INPUT>特性的字段 26

1.9.5 类型字段TYPE的描述格式 26

1.9.6 选择菜单元素SELECT和OPTION 27

1.9.7 用文本区输入信息 28

1.9.8 注释 28

第2章 用FRONTPAGE制作网页 29

2.1 网页和网站的创建 29

2.1.1 FrontPage 2002的工作界面 29

2.1.2 FrontPage 2002的视图 31

2.1.3 有关网页的基础知识 31

2.1.4 新建网页 32

2.1.5 新建站点 32

2.2 网页的基本编辑方法 33

2.2.1 文字的输入及其格式的设置 33

2.2.2 在网页中使用列表 34

2.2.3 插入及其属性的设置 35

2.2.4 在网页中插入视频剪辑 38

2.2.5 在网页中使用表格 39

2.2.6 添加背景 40

2.2.7 添加背景音乐 40

2.2.8 共享边框 41

2.2.9 利用框架组织页面 41

2.2.10 在HTML方式下编辑网页 44

2.3 超链接的创建和管理 45

2.3.1 创建超链接 46

2.3.2 如何在一个图片中设置多个超链接 47

2.3.3 监测超链接 47

2.3.4 在网页中使用导航栏 49

2.4 给网页添加组件 50

2.4.1 用网页横幅快速给网页添加标题 50

2.4.2 给网页添加注释 50

2.4.3 在网页中插入水平线 51

2.4.4 给网站设个计数器 51

2.4.5 给网页添加悬停按钮 52

2.4.6 在网页中放上Banner广告 53

2.4.7 给网页添加滚动字幕 54

2.4.8 在网页中插入包含网页和其他对象 54

2.4.9 预定图片和包含网页 55

2.4.10 在网页中插入表单和数据库 55

2.4.11 在网页中插入Java小程序和ActiveX控件 57

2.4.12 给网页添加自动更新日期 58

2.4.13 在网页中插入HTML源代码 58

2.5 用主题美化网页 59

2.5.1 主题的使用 59

2.5.2 主题的修改 60

2.5.3 主题的删除 61

2.6 站点或网页的发布 61

2.6.1 网页发布的含义 61

2.6.2 检查发布状态 62

2.6.3 发布网页时的选项 63

2.6.4 用HTTP方式发布站点 63

2.6.5 用FTP方式发布站点 63

2.6.6 用Web文件夹管理站点 64

第3章 用DREAMWEAVER MX例作网页 65

3.1 认识DREAMWEAVER MX的工作区 65

3.1.1 选择工作区布局 65

3.1.2 窗口和面板概述 66

3.1.3 菜单概述 68

3.2 建立站点 68

3.2.1 新建站点 69

3.2.2 编辑现有站点 72

3.2.3 设置远程文件夹 73

3.2.4 将资源添加到你的站点 74

3.3 制作网页 74

3.3.1 创建并保存新页 74

3.3.2 设置页面属性 75

3.3.3 文字的输入和格式设置 76

3.3.4 给网页加上图像 78

3.3.5 超链接的建立 80

3.3.6 制作表格 80

3.3.7 布局表格 82

3.3.8 使用层调整页面布局 85

3.3.9 建立框架网页 87

3.3.10 层叠样式表(CSS)的设置和应用 88

3.3.11 用“行为”实现网页的交互操作 89

3.3.12 创建时间轴动画 92

3.3.13 表单的使用 95

3.3.14 Flash在Dreamweaver MX中的使用 97

第4章 用FIREWORKS MX处理网页图像 99

4.1 FIREWORKS 4简介 99

4.1.1 Fireworks的主要功能 99

4.1.2 Fireworks 4的界面 100

4.2 编辑文档的基本操作 102

4.2.1 新建文档 102

4.2.2 修改文档属性 103

4.2.3 保存文档 104

4.3 用选取工具选定对象 105

4.3.1 选定单个与多个对象 105

4.3.2 选定后方对象 105

4.3.3 取消对象选定 105

4.3.4 选定对象的部分 105

4.4 文字工具以及文字特效 106

4.4.1 完整的文字格式化功能 106

4.4.2 方便的文字色彩填充功能 106

4.4.3 别出心裁的文字对齐选项 107

4.4.4 文字的特色效果 107

4.4.5 文本环绕路径功能 108

4.4.6 查找和替换功能 108

4.5 用绘图工具绘制图形 109

4.5.1 矩形工具 109

4.5.2 圆形工具和多边形工具 110

4.5.3 直线工具 110

4.6 钢笔工具与路径 110

4.6.1 用钢笔工具创建路径 111

4.6.2 增加与删除节点 111

4.6.3 矢量路径工具 112

4.7 创建并处理图像 112

4.7.1 制作动态符号 112

4.7.2 创建交互按钮 113

4.7.3 使用历史面板 116

4.7.4 切割图像 116

4.7.5 制作具有动态效果的切图 118

4.7.6 通过动画元件创建动画 120

4.7.7 使用帧创建动画 122

4.7.8 使用现有动画及将多个文件用作一个动画 125

4.7.9 制作下拉菜单 125

4.7.10 导出文档 127

第5章 用FLASH MX制作WEB动画 128

5.1 FLASH MX的用户界面 128

5.1.1 工具栏 129

5.1.2 工具面板 129

5.1.3 时间轴 130

5.1.4 浮动面板 131

5.2 基本操作 132

5.2.1 打开动画文件 132

5.2.2 设置影片文件的属性 133

5.2.3 测试动画 133

5.2.4 动画的播放控制 133

5.2.5 使用网格、标尺和辅助线 134

5.2.6 参数设置 135

5.2.7 保存和关闭动画 136

5.2.8 提高显示速度 137

5.2.9 打印Flash文件 137

5.3 图像基础 139

5.3.1 位图与矢量图 139

5.3.2 Flash的物体类型 139

5.3.3 元件 140

5.3.4 图层 143

5.3.5 帧 145

5.3.6 设置动画属性 146

5.4 使用工具面板 147

5.4.1 选取物体工具 147

5.4.2 删除物体工具 149

5.4.3 变形和整形工具 150

5.4.4 画板视图工具 151

5.4.5 绘制线条工具 152

5.4.6 绘制填充图形 153

5.4.7 绘制简单几何图形 155

5.5 制作动画 155

5.5.1 制作逐帧动画 156

5.5.2 制作运动渐变动画 156

5.5.3 制作外形渐变动画 159

5.6 使用绘图纸(洋葱皮工具)编辑动画 159

5.6.1 绘图纸外观 159

5.6.2 标记 160

5.6.3 绘图纸轮廓 160

5.6.4 多帧编辑 161

5.7 设置动画的交互性 161

5.7.1 按钮行为 162

5.7.2 行为语句参数设置 162

5.8 FLASH创作实例 168

5.8.1 使用Flash MX制作动态相册 168

5.8.2 在Flash中用遮蔽制作文字特效 172

5.8.3 用Flash 5制作绕球旋转的文字 173

第6章 动态网页的编写 175

6.1 DHTML简介 175

6.1.1 DHTML的特点 175

6.1.2 动态网页的原理 175

6.1.3 DHTML的功能 176

6.2 JAVASCRIPT在动态网页中的应用 177

6.2.1 将JavaScript代码加入Web文档 177

6.2.2 JavaScript的基本数据类型 178

6.2.3 JavaScript的表达式和运算符 179

6.2.4 JavaScript的程序构成 180

6.2.5 JavaScript内部对象和方法的使用 183

6.2.6 新对象的创建 188

6.2.7 使用内部对象系统 191

6.2.8 窗口及输入输出 192

6.3 WEB页面信息的交互 195

6.3.1 窗体基础知识 195

6.3.2 窗体中的基本元素 196

6.3.3 框架网页 201

6.4 层叠样式表的应用 205

6.4.1 层叠样式表的分类 205

6.4.2 层叠样式表的基本语法 206

6.4.3 层叠样式表的扩充语法 206

6.4.4 层叠样式表中的Class和ID 207

6.4.5 Visual过滤器的使用 207

6.4.6 设置过渡效果 209

6.5 DHTML中的数据集(数据绑定) 210

6.5.1 如何进行数据绑定 211

6.5.2 用Script语言控制 212

6.6 DHTML应用实例 214

6.6.1 在网页上实现文字闪烁 214

6.6.2 用JavaSpript制作滚动标题 215

6.6.3 自动装载和卸载 217

6.6.4 动态HTML的综合应用 217

第7章 ASP编写指南 229

7.1 ASP基础 229

7.1.1 什么是ASP 229

7.1.2 ASP的安装 229

7.1.3 ASP的运行 230

7.1.4 在线文档 230

7.2 使用ASP 231

7.2.1 ASP设计基础 231

7.2.2 ASP中Form的应用 233

7.3 数据库访问技术 233

7.3.1 创建数据库源名(DSN) 234

7.3.2 创建数据库链接(Connection) 235

7.3.3 创建数据对象(Record Set) 235

7.3.4 操作数据库 235

7.3.5 一个基于数据库的ASP留言簿程序实例 236

7.4 用ASP建造聊天室 237

7.4.1 Application对象 237

7.4.2 创建Chat应用程序 238

第8章 PERL语言和CGI程序使用指南 242

8.1 PERL概述 242

8.1.1 什么是Perl 242

8.1.2 Perl程序示例 242

8.1.3 提问并保留结果 242

8.1.4 增加选择 243

8.1.5 猜测密码 243

8.2 PERL变量 244

8.2.1 纯变量 244

8.2.2 数组 246

8.2.3 关联数组 247

8.3 PERL的运算符号字符 248

8.3.1 赋值(Assignment)运算符 248

8.3.2 算术(Arithmetic)运算符 249

8.3.3 数值(Numeric Values)关系运算符 249

8.3.4 字符串(String Values)关系运算符 250

8.3.5 逻辑(Logical)运算 250

8.3.6 其他常用的运算符 250

8.3.7 常用的文件数据(File test)运算符 251

8.4 PERL的基本输入输出 251

8.4.1 从STDIN输入 251

8.4.2 从<>输入 252

8.4.3 向STDOUT输出 252

8.5 控制结构 253

8.5.1 选择性控制结构 253

8.5.2 循环性控制结构 255

8.6 常规表达式 260

8.6.1 常规表达式中/pattern/常用到的语法 260

8.6.2 常规表达式(Regular Expression)的简单范例 261

8.6.3 常规表达式(Regular Expresion)相关的运算符及函数 262

8.7 函数 265

8.7.1 用户函数 265

8.7.2 常用系统函数 267

8.8 文件及目录操作 275

8.8.1 打开及关闭文件 275

8.8.2 -x文件测试 275

8.8.3 删除文件 276

8.8.4 文件重命名 277

8.8.5 目录操作 277

8.9 进程管理 277

8.9.1 使用system()和exec() 277

8.9.2 使用单引号 277

8.9.3 综合范例 278

8.10 CGI程序使用指南 278

8.10.1 使用CGI须知 278

8.10.2 建立一个最基本的CGI程序 279

8.10.3 如何让CGI程序接受信息并做出回应 280

8.10.4 让CGI程序按访问者提供的地址发送邮件 282

8.10.5 用CGI创建一个留言板 283

8.10.6 用CGI设置口令 286

8.10.7 用CGI程序做计数器 287

8.10.8 在自己的电脑上调试CGI程序 288

8.10.9 CGI的环境变量 289